Output d69166a02287118102252635b15da3f688c00ea2a5a28970c63f6ea3c96b6eca:3

value
42139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9657ba8166dfdab6aec0a4d8ae37f4120be31415 OP_EQUAL
address
3FPxNoafyddhpRv4yGoY2uKpPm9iQrwSiz
transaction
d69166a02287118102252635b15da3f688c00ea2a5a28970c63f6ea3c96b6eca
spent
true